Re: [PATCH] [testsuite][racy] Fix race condition in check-libthread-db


On 2018-09-26 11:00, Alan Hayward wrote:
It is possible for the created thread to reach the breakpoint before
the main thread has set errno to 23.

Prevent this using a pthread barrier.

gdb/testsuite/ChangeLog:

2018-09-26  Alan Hayward  <alan.hayward@arm.com>

	* gdb.threads/check-libthread-db.c (thread_routine): Use a
	pthread barrier.
	(main): Likewise.
